House Footing Construction in Greenville, SC

House footing construction services involve creating a strong foundation support system for various types of residential projects. This service is essential for ensuring stability and durability in new home builds, additions, or structural repairs. Property owners typically request footing construction when planning to build a new house, extend an existing structure, or address foundation issues that require reinforcement. Before requesting footing services, homeowners should consider the size and weight of the structure, soil conditions on the property, and any local building codes or regulations that may influence the design and installation process.

Proper footing construction provides a stable base that distributes the weight of the structure evenly across the ground, helping to prevent settling or shifting over time. It is important for property owners to understand the specific requirements for their project, including the depth and width of footings needed based on soil type and load-bearing needs. Clear communication about the scope of the project and any existing foundation concerns can help ensure the footing installation aligns with long-term stability and safety goals.

FAQ

House Footing Construction Questions

What are house footings? House footings are the foundational elements that support the weight of a building and distribute it evenly into the ground.

Why are proper footings important? Proper footings help prevent settling, shifting, or structural damage over time.

What types of projects require footing construction? Footings are necessary for new home construction, additions, or foundation repairs on existing structures.

What should property owners consider before footing installation? It's important to assess soil conditions and ensure the footing design matches the building's weight and layout.
